Southwest Chapter of the Nigeria Youth Coalition has called on Atiku Abubakar, the former vice president to return to the Peoples Democratic Party.
NYC declared that Abubakar should return to PDP “as soon as possible” because he may find it difficult to secure the presidential slot of the PDP if he fails to participate in the party’s December National Convention.
NAIJ.com gathered this in a statement by Abiodun Emmanuel, a NYC coordinator, who said the Waziri of Adamawa possess knowledge of modern economic policies and political economy which the current administration lacks.

The statement read: ''We want the former vice-president to return to the PDP as soon as possible so that he can participate in the December convention.
''He should be part of the PDP rebirth, this will avail him a better chance to compete during the party’s primary, ahead of the 2019. We are ready to mobilise Nigerian youths in support of Atiku, come 2019 elections.

''Nigerian youths are confident that only the former vice-president is competent and experienced enough to lead Nigeria to economic prosperity.”
Meanwhile, NAIJ.com had reported that Jonathan said Atiku cannot get the presidential ticket of the APC and hinted that he should go for that of the Peoples Democratic Party.
There has been speculation that the former vice president would contest in the 2019 presidential election although this has not been made official yet.
